AMBITION APPOINT SIMON LYNCH TO LEAD UK BUSINESS

 

Hong Kong director Lynch to assume UK managing director role

 

Simon Lynch has been appointed managing director of Ambition UK, the London arm of the global boutique recruitment business.

 

Lynch has been with Ambition since November 2010 having joined as a director of its business in Hong Kong. He moves to London to assume responsibility for Ambition’s UK operations and begins his new role on Monday 28th March 2011.

 

Previously Lynch spent eleven years with Michael Page International where he led the national technology business in Australia. In addition to working in Hong Kong and Sydney, Lynch also has prior recruitment experience from Melbourne, Perth and London.

 

Guy Day, Chief Executive of Ambition, commented: “Simon’s career includes working in some of the world’s top business centres. The leadership skills he has developed and his experience of managing teams from variety of industry sectors has given him the ideal profile to take our UK business forward. Since joining Ambition Simon has proved himself to be an invaluable member of our senior team and I look forward to working with him more closely in the future.”

 

Simon Lynch commented: “London is a unique place in the business world and Ambition UK has a great reputation in the market so I’m thrilled to have the opportunity to lead the company’s operations here. My time in Hong Kong, Australia and my previous experience in London has given me a rounded perspective on how best to drive business growth and I’m looking forward to getting stuck into what is a challenging but exciting time for the UK recruitment sector. ”
